Constitution Day and Citizenship Day: Celebrating Rights Through Language Access

September 17, 2025 By Reliable Translations

Each year on September 17, the United States observes Constitution Day and Citizenship Day. These observances honor both the signing of the U.S. Constitution in 1787 and those who have become citizens of the nation. They serve as reminders of the rights and responsibilities that come with citizenship, as well as the importance of ensuring that all people can fully understand and participate in civic life. Language services play a crucial role in making that possible.

Understanding the Constitution

The Constitution is the foundation of American law and civic structure, but it is also a complex document with legal and historical terminology. For many new citizens and residents, understanding their rights and responsibilities requires access to translated resources. Professional translation ensures that every individual, regardless of their primary language, can study and engage with these principles. Clear access to information empowers individuals to better understand the protections and freedoms to which they are entitled.

Supporting the Path to Citizenship

The journey to becoming a U.S. citizen is both exciting and challenging. Applicants must navigate applications, tests, and interviews, often filled with detailed instructions and official requirements. Interpreters provide vital support during interviews, while translators make essential study materials and forms accessible. By removing language barriers, these services allow applicants to focus on the content rather than struggle with terminology. This creates a smoother and more inclusive process for individuals pursuing citizenship.

Encouraging Civic Participation

Citizenship is not only about rights but also about responsibilities. From voting to serving on juries, active participation is essential. Yet, without clear communication, many citizens might miss out on opportunities to contribute. Translating election materials, community notices, and government resources ensures that everyone has the chance to understand and engage. When information is available in multiple languages, citizens can make informed decisions and feel more confident in their role within their communities.

Language as a Bridge to Inclusion

Constitution Day and Citizenship Day highlight the importance of belonging. These observances celebrate both the history of the nation and the people who continue to shape it. Translation and interpretation services act as bridges that connect diverse communities to the principles outlined in the Constitution. When every citizen can access information in a language they understand, they are better equipped to participate in civic life and feel fully included as members of society.

International Literacy Day: Why Language Access Matters

September 8, 2025 By Reliable Translations

Each year on September 8, the world observes International Literacy Day. This is a reminder that the ability to read and write is not just a skill—it is a foundation for opportunity. Literacy empowers individuals, strengthens communities, and fuels economic growth. Yet, true literacy is more than reading words on a page. It includes understanding, cultural awareness, and access to information in one’s own language.

The Global Picture of Literacy

According to UNESCO, hundreds of millions of adults worldwide lack basic literacy skills. While progress has been made, disparities remain, especially in underserved regions. In today’s interconnected society, illiteracy not only affects individuals but also limits the growth of entire communities. Without the ability to access education, health information, or employment opportunities, barriers to advancement remain.

Language Access and Literacy

Even for those who are literate in their own language, challenges arise when critical information is available only in another language. A worker might read safety instructions fluently in their native language but struggle with materials written in English. A parent might be fully literate but unable to help their child with homework if school communications are not translated. Translation and interpretation bridge this gap, ensuring that literacy includes access and understanding in every language.

The Role of Translation in Education

Schools and universities play a major role in promoting literacy, but only if students and parents can access resources in a language they understand. Translated educational materials and interpreted parent-teacher meetings build inclusive learning environments. These services ensure that language is never a barrier to education, allowing all students to thrive regardless of their background.

A Shared Responsibility

Promoting literacy requires collective effort, from governments and nonprofits to businesses and schools. Providing materials in multiple languages is a simple yet powerful way to extend the reach of literacy programs. When people have access to information in their language, they are better equipped to participate in society, pursue opportunities, and achieve success.

How HR Leaders in Construction, Agriculture, and Hospitality Benefit from Language Access

September 3, 2025 By Reliable Translations

Communication is at the heart of every industry. Whether it’s on a construction site, in a field, or within a hotel’s workforce, the ability to understand and be understood can make the difference between smooth operations and costly misunderstandings. Professional translation and interpretation services ensure that critical information is clear, accurate, and accessible to everyone. This is especially true in industries like construction, agriculture, and hospitality, where diverse workforces and complex documentation are common.

Clear Communication in Construction

Construction projects involve contracts, safety manuals, permits, and compliance documents that leave no room for confusion. A single misunderstanding in technical instructions can lead to delays or safety hazards. Translation ensures that every worker has access to the same standards, while interpretation supports meetings with engineers, contractors, and HR professionals. When communication is seamless, projects move forward with greater efficiency and fewer risks.

Supporting Agriculture Through Translation

Agriculture is one of the most international industries in the world. From seasonal workers in the fields to international buyers of U.S. crops, communication spans borders and languages. Farmers and producers rely on accurate translation for equipment manuals, safety guidelines, and contracts. Interpretation is equally vital during training sessions, inspections, or HR-led orientations for new workers. When employees understand instructions clearly, productivity rises, and when buyers can read contracts without ambiguity, trust is built for long-term partnerships.

Hospitality: Strengthening Workforce Communication

The hospitality industry thrives on teamwork behind the scenes. Hotels and resorts employ diverse staff members who might speak different languages, especially in the housekeeping, food service, and maintenance departments. Human resources leaders must ensure that training materials, workplace policies, and compliance documents are accessible to all employees. Translation and interpretation services make this possible, improving workplace safety, clarity in policies, and overall staff engagement. When employees feel included and informed, they perform better and contribute to a positive guest experience.

A Shared Benefit Across Industries

Although these industries are different, they share a reliance on clear communication. Translation and interpretation eliminate barriers that slow operations, create frustration, or pose safety risks. By making information accessible to workers, partners, and decision-makers in any language, companies protect their people, grow their reach, and enhance their reputation.

The Hidden ROI of Professional Translation and Interpretation

August 27, 2025 By Reliable Translations

Why Language Services Are a Smart Investment

When most business leaders think about return on investment, they tend to focus on advertising, product development, or technology upgrades. Yet there is another area where a relatively small investment can bring significant returns: professional language services. These services can improve efficiency, expand market reach, and strengthen trust with customers and employees alike.

Avoiding Costly Mistakes

The financial benefits often start with avoiding costly mistakes. A single mistranslated word in a contract, instruction manual, or marketing campaign can cause confusion, damage credibility, or even lead to legal issues. Professional translators have the training and experience to ensure documents are both accurate and culturally appropriate. They understand the nuances that automated tools overlook, thus protecting your reputation and your bottom line. In industries like healthcare, manufacturing, and legal services, accuracy is not just important—it is essential.

Reaching New Markets

Expanding into new markets is another way language services deliver value. Businesses that localize their websites, advertising materials, and product information reach customers who might never have considered them before. Translation also allows companies to adapt to cultural expectations, which can make marketing campaigns more effective. The investment often pays for itself through increased sales, greater customer loyalty, and a stronger brand presence in competitive markets.

Enhancing Live Communication

Live events and meetings also benefit from professional interpretation. Conferences, training sessions, and negotiations run more smoothly when all participants can fully understand and engage. That clarity builds trust among clients, employees, and partners while ensuring important decisions are made based on accurate information. Over time, these stronger connections can lead to repeat business, long-term partnerships, and a reputation for professionalism.

Meeting Legal and Compliance Requirements

In some industries, language access is not just a matter of good service—it is required by law. Compliance with labor, safety, and accessibility regulations often requires providing information in multiple languages. Professional translation ensures these materials meet both legal and cultural standards, reducing the risk of noncompliance and potential penalties.

Tuning In: Celebrating National Radio Day

August 20, 2025 By Reliable Translations

August 20 marks National Radio Day, a celebration of one of the most influential inventions in history. Before smartphones, streaming services, and social media feeds, radio was the ultimate connector, bringing music, news, and stories into homes and communities worldwide.

From breaking news bulletins to countdown charts of the latest hits, radio has informed, entertained, and united us. Even in today’s digital age, it holds a special place in our hearts and on our car dashboards.

From Static to Storytelling

The history of radio dates back to the late 19th century, when inventors like Guglielmo Marconi and Nikola Tesla were experimenting with wireless communication. By the early 1900s, radio had evolved into a tool for military communication, but it did not take long for broadcasters to realize its potential for entertainment and information.

In 1920, KDKA in Pittsburgh became the first commercial radio station in the United States, airing election results that kept listeners glued to their sets. Soon after, radio grew into a daily habit, with music shows, dramatic serials, sports broadcasts, and community announcements becoming part of everyday life.

Why Radio Still Resonates

Despite competition from television, the internet, and podcasts, radio remains an accessible and powerful medium. It is free, it reaches remote communities, and it offers something truly unique: a real-time, shared listening experience. Whether it is a DJ introducing your favorite song, a local station broadcasting storm updates, or a talk show host sparking community conversations, radio can make the world feel just a little smaller.

Radio also holds a special place for those who speak languages other than English. Across the country, multilingual stations keep listeners connected to news, culture, and music in their native languages, proving that radio’s influence is truly global.

Radio and Connection

At its core, radio is about connection. The sound of a familiar voice, the lyrics of a song, or the call-in from a local resident can bridge miles and differences. For many immigrant and multilingual communities, radio is a lifeline, offering news and entertainment in a language they understand.
